Pasiecznik [paˈɕet͡ʂnik] is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Lubomierz, within Lwówek Śląski County, Lower Silesian Voivodeship, in south-western Poland.[1] Prior to 1945 it was in Germany.
It lies approximately 13 kilometres (8 mi) south-east of Lubomierz, 23 kilometres (14 mi) south of Lwówek Śląski, and 105 kilometres (65 mi) west of the regional capital Wrocław.
The village has a population of 584.
